RACGP Accreditation Hub
This feature provides a meticulously mapped digital checklist for the entire RACGP 5th Edition Standards. Each criterion is broken down into actionable items, allowing practices to upload and link specific evidence documents directly to the relevant standard. The platform automatically tracks progress, provides a live compliance score, and can generate a structured, one-click evidence pack tailored for assessor visits, ensuring your practice is perpetually prepared for accreditation.
Integrated Privacy Act & NDB Framework
Clinic Comply incorporates dedicated modules for the Privacy Act 1988 (including the Australian Privacy Principles) and the Notifiable Data Breaches (NDB) Scheme. It guides practices through policy creation, review cycles, and breach response planning with step-by-step checklists. This ensures that legal obligations for handling patient information are systematically met and documented, significantly mitigating the risk of non-compliance and potential penalties.
Secure IT Vendor Compliance Portal
This innovative feature streamlines the arduous process of collecting crucial documentation from IT vendors and Managed Service Providers (MSPs). Instead of endless email follow-ups, users can send a secure, direct upload link to vendors. Documents are uploaded into the platform and automatically categorized and linked to the appropriate compliance criteria within the practice's evidence library, creating an auditable trail and saving weeks of administrative chase-up.
Multi-Framework Compliance Dashboard
The platform offers a unified dashboard that provides a real-time, holistic view of a practice's compliance status across up to ten different Australian healthcare frameworks. From RACGP and AGPAL to state-specific acts like the NSW HRIP Act, users can monitor overall scores, track active frameworks, and identify urgent or pending action items for their entire team, all from a single, intuitive interface.

Preparing for a RACGP Accreditation Visit
A medical practice facing an imminent RACGP assessment can use Clinic Comply to audit their current standing against every standard. The team can efficiently identify gaps, assign tasks, and collate all necessary evidence into a professionally formatted pack. This eliminates last-minute panic and ensures the practice presents a complete, organized, and compliant case to the assessor, greatly increasing the likelihood of a successful visit.
Managing Annual Privacy Compliance Reviews
For a clinic manager responsible for ongoing Privacy Act compliance, Clinic Comply automates the review cycle for policies and procedures. The system provides deadlines and checklists for annual reviews of privacy policies, data breach response plans, and staff training records, ensuring nothing is overlooked and the practice maintains continuous adherence to evolving legal requirements.
Onboarding and Auditing IT Service Providers
When a practice engages a new IT vendor or needs to audit an existing one, the Vendor Portal simplifies compliance. The practice can request all necessary data processing agreements, security policies, and audit reports through a secure channel. All received documentation is stored and linked to relevant security standards (like RACGP CompSec), creating a centralized, up-to-date vendor compliance record.
Streamlining Multi-Practice Group Compliance
A healthcare organization managing several clinics can utilize Clinic Comply to standardize compliance processes across all locations. Administrators can oversee a consolidated dashboard, compare compliance scores between practices, ensure consistent policy implementation, and roll out updates to frameworks or checklists universally, ensuring group-wide governance and readiness.

How does the platform stay updated with changing regulations?
Clinic Comply is built and maintained by experts intimately familiar with Australian healthcare law and accreditation standards. The platform's frameworks and checklists are proactively updated by their team in response to legislative changes, new RACGP editions, or updates to standards like the NDIS. Users are notified of relevant changes, ensuring their practice's compliance processes remain current.
Where is our practice's data stored and is it secure?
All data within Clinic Comply is stored securely in Sydney, Australia (within the ap-southeast-2 AWS region). This ensures compliance with data sovereignty preferences and requirements. The platform employs enterprise-grade security measures, including encryption, to protect sensitive practice and patient information, giving users peace of mind regarding their data's safety and privacy.
